Oppn’s falsehood caused anarchy: HM
Dares leaders to show provision depriving Muslims of Indian citizenship
Union Home Minister (HM) Amit Shah on Saturday alleged the falsehood being spread by the Opposition parties against the CAA has resulted in anarchy in the country. He challenged Congress leader Rahul Gandhi, West Bengal CM Mamata Banerjee, Delhi CM Arvind Kejriwal and the Communists to show him any provision in the CAA, which would take away the citizenship of Muslims in the country.
Maintaining security was Modi government’s top priority, he said when India conducted surgical strikes and air strikes, it became the third country after the US and Israel to do so. “The Oppn does not have any other issue, so they are spreading misinformation and falsehood on CAA. This has resulted in anarchy in the entire country,” he said.
“Persecuted minorities have to come to India to save themselves. However, the previous governments did not give any facilities to these migrants thinking that it would make others unhappy,” he said at the inauguration of various projects of Gujarat Police in Gandhinagar.
“Rahulbaba, Mamata, Kejriwal and Communists are spreading lies CAA will take away the citizenship of Muslims. I challenge them to show me any such provision in the Act,” Shah said. “I urge BJP workers to visit every household and bust the lies and misinformation being spread against the CAA. Since there is no alternative to Modiji in politics at present, the Opposition is resorting to falsehood. We have the power to make people understand the truth. After our campaign is over, people of the country will understand the importance of CAA,” the BJP chief said.
He claimed there was no violence in Kashmir after the abrogation of Article 370 and not a single person died. “Some leaders from Opposition had claimed in Parliament there will be bloodbath. Such statements are on record. But people gave a befitting reply to such leaders. Not a single person has died there ever since Article 370 was abrogated,” he said. Meanwhile, Shah unveiled over 5.5 lakh postcards written by Ahmedabad residents to PM Modi, thanking him for CAA.
